With the forthcoming release of Transformers: Rise of the Beasts only a month away, Nitro Concepts have brought out a range of officially licensed Transformers Nitro Concepts X1000 gaming chairs. There are 3 variations to choose between. From a very bold blue, red and black Optimus Prime chair; an Autobots Edition primarily in black, with red accents and a silver stitched decal of Optimus Prime; and finally a Decepticons Edition that is also in black with purple accents and a decal as before with Megatron. The DualSense Edge, Sony's "Pro" controller released on the 26th of January this year. It marked a significant step forward for Sony, who had left pro controllers to 3rd parties such as Scuff, Nacon and Razer.
